The Supply Line Break Water Removal Process: What to Expect
At our company, we understand the importance of a thorough and efficient process when dealing with supply line break water removal. That’s why we’ve developed a step-by-step approach to ensure that your property is restored to its original condition as quickly as possible.
Step 1: Initial Assessment
Our team will conduct a thorough inspection of your property to identify the source and extent of the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ect any hidden water damage and assess the condition of your supply lines. Our technicians are trained to identify potential hazards and take necessary precautions to ensure a safe working environment.
Step 2: Water Removal
Once we’ve identified the affected area, our crew will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from your property. We’ll use a combination of p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water and reduce the risk of further damage. Our goal is to reduce the amount of time and effort required to restore your property.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water has been remov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. We’ll use indust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process and ensure that your property is completely dry.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the affected area is dry, our team will clean and sanitize the area to prevent any potential health hazards. We’ll use spec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to remove any remaining water and debris, and then apply a sanitizing agent to ensure that your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Finally, our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as flooring, walls, or ceilings. We’ll work closely with you to ensure that the restoration process meets your needs and budget.

Supply Line Break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Supply line broke in a small area (less than 100 sqft) | Yes | No | DIY water removal and cleaning with a wet vacuum and cleaning solution may be enough for small areas. |
| Supply line broke in a large area (over 500 sqft) | No | Yes | Large areas need professional equipment and expertise to remove standing water and prevent further damage. |
| Supply line broke in a area with sensitive electronics or documents |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to prevent damage to sensitive electronics or documents. |
| Supply line broke in an area with a history of mold growth |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to safely remove mold and prevent further growth. |
| Supply line broke in an area with a high risk of water damage (e.g. Near a swimming pool or hot tub)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to prevent further damage and potential health hazards. |

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Salem, MA
The cost of supply line break water removal in Salem, MA can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Here are some estimates for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Small area water removal (less than 100 sqft) |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Medium area water removal (100-500 sqft) | $2,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Large area water removal (over 500 sqft) | $5,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Dehumidification and drying services |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Sanitizing and cleaning services |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
